Drawback of Dobereiner's triads:

  • Dobereiner could identify only three triads. He was not able to prepare triads of all the known elements.
  • All the known elements could not be arranged in the form of triads.
  • For very low mass or for very high mass elements, the law was not holding good. Take the example of F, Cl, Br.

→Drawbacks of Mendeleev's periodic table.

❥ He was not able to locate hydrogen because it resembles alkali metals by forming positive ions and resembles halogens by forming diatomic molecule.

❥ Increase in atomic mass was not regular while moving from one element to another.

❥ Mendeleev's periodic table was based on arranging elements in increasing order of atomic masses. But isotopes were not included in his periodic table.

→Drawbacks of Dobereiner periodic table.

❥ Dobereiner suggested that nature encompassed triads of elements whereby the middle element had properties that were an average of the other two elements. However, the poor accuracy of measurements, such as atomic weights, hindered the classification of more elements.

❥Dobereiner was not able to prepare triads of all the known elements. He could identify only 3 triads.
